Why ???

This gun couldn't sustain the rate of fire required so it was replaced with the US M2A2 105mm howitzer.

Only problem was it was taken back to AUS and we got them in the Reserves !!!

Good news was when AUS withdrew, they bought the US guns back and we got them ... for the next 40 years !!!!
